{"passport":{"unfragile":{"@version":"1.0","version":"2026-05","artifact":{"id":"smithery_rockerritesh-fastmcp-quickstart-20251014-0l8v","slug":"rockerritesh-fastmcp-quickstart-20251014-0l8v","name":"fastmcp-quickstart-20251014-0l8v","type":"mcp","url":"https://github.com/rockerritesh/fastmcp-quickstart-20251014-0l8v","page_url":"https://unfragile.ai/rockerritesh-fastmcp-quickstart-20251014-0l8v","categories":["mcp-servers"],"tags":["mcp","model-context-protocol","smithery:rockerritesh/fastmcp-quickstart-20251014-0l8v"],"pricing":{"model":"open_source","free":true,"starting_price":null},"status":"active","verified":false},"capabilities":[{"id":"smithery_rockerritesh-fastmcp-quickstart-20251014-0l8v__cap_0","uri":"capability://tool.use.integration.schema.based.function.calling.with.multi.provider.support","name":"schema-based function calling with multi-provider support","description":"This capability allows for dynamic function calling based on a predefined schema that supports multiple API providers. It leverages a modular architecture to integrate seamlessly with various models and services, enabling developers to switch between providers without altering the core logic. The design facilitates easy extension and customization, making it distinct in its flexibility and adaptability to different use cases.","intents":["How can I call different APIs without changing my codebase?","I want to switch between AI models easily for my application.","How can I integrate multiple service providers into my workflow?"],"best_for":["developers building applications that require multiple AI service integrations"],"limitations":["Requires manual configuration for each provider, which can be time-consuming."],"requires":["Node.js 14+","API keys for each integrated provider"],"input_types":["JSON","text"],"output_types":["JSON","structured data"],"categories":["tool-use-integration","api orchestration"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"smithery_rockerritesh-fastmcp-quickstart-20251014-0l8v__cap_1","uri":"capability://memory.knowledge.contextual.model.switching","name":"contextual model switching","description":"This capability enables the server to switch between different AI models based on the context of the request. It uses a context management system that analyzes incoming requests and determines the most suitable model to handle them. This approach ensures optimal performance and relevance in responses, making it particularly effective for applications with diverse requirements.","intents":["How can I ensure the best model is used for each user query?","I need to optimize my application for different types of requests.","How can I manage multiple AI models efficiently?"],"best_for":["teams developing applications with varied AI requirements"],"limitations":["Context analysis can introduce latency in decision-making."],"requires":["Node.js 14+","Access to multiple AI models"],"input_types":["text","structured data"],"output_types":["text","structured data"],"categories":["memory-knowledge","context management"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"smithery_rockerritesh-fastmcp-quickstart-20251014-0l8v__cap_2","uri":"capability://automation.workflow.multi.threaded.request.handling","name":"multi-threaded request handling","description":"This capability allows the MCP server to handle multiple requests simultaneously through a multi-threaded architecture. It employs asynchronous processing to ensure that incoming requests do not block each other, thereby improving throughput and reducing response times. This design choice is particularly beneficial for high-load scenarios where multiple users interact with the system concurrently.","intents":["How can I improve the performance of my application under heavy load?","I want to handle multiple user requests at the same time.","What can I do to reduce latency during peak usage?"],"best_for":["developers building high-performance applications"],"limitations":["Increased complexity in managing shared resources across threads."],"requires":["Node.js 14+","Proper server configuration for multi-threading"],"input_types":["text","JSON"],"output_types":["text","JSON"],"categories":["automation-workflow","orchestration"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"smithery_rockerritesh-fastmcp-quickstart-20251014-0l8v__cap_3","uri":"capability://data.processing.analysis.integrated.logging.and.monitoring","name":"integrated logging and monitoring","description":"This capability provides built-in logging and monitoring features that track API usage and performance metrics. It employs a centralized logging system that captures relevant data across all requests and responses, allowing developers to analyze performance trends and identify bottlenecks. This integration helps in maintaining system health and optimizing resource allocation.","intents":["How can I monitor the performance of my API?","I need to track usage statistics for my application.","What tools can help me identify performance issues?"],"best_for":["teams focused on maintaining high availability and performance"],"limitations":["Logging can introduce overhead and affect performance if not managed properly."],"requires":["Node.js 14+","Access to a logging service or database"],"input_types":["text","structured data"],"output_types":["logs","performance metrics"],"categories":["data-processing-analysis","analytics"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"smithery_rockerritesh-fastmcp-quickstart-20251014-0l8v__cap_4","uri":"capability://automation.workflow.dynamic.configuration.management","name":"dynamic configuration management","description":"This capability allows for real-time updates to configuration settings without requiring server restarts. It uses a configuration management system that listens for changes and applies them immediately, ensuring that the server can adapt to new requirements or optimizations on-the-fly. This feature enhances flexibility and reduces downtime during updates.","intents":["How can I change settings without restarting my server?","I need to apply configuration changes dynamically.","What can I do to minimize downtime during updates?"],"best_for":["developers managing production environments"],"limitations":["Complexity in ensuring configuration consistency across instances."],"requires":["Node.js 14+","Configuration management tool"],"input_types":["JSON","text"],"output_types":["status updates","confirmation messages"],"categories":["automation-workflow","orchestration"],"confidence":0.5,"matches":0,"success_rate":0}],"trust":{"score":25,"verified":false,"data_access_risk":"high","permissions":["Node.js 14+","API keys for each integrated provider","Access to multiple AI models","Proper server configuration for multi-threading","Access to a logging service or database","Configuration management tool"],"failure_modes":["Requires manual configuration for each provider, which can be time-consuming.","Context analysis can introduce latency in decision-making.","Increased complexity in managing shared resources across threads.","Logging can introduce overhead and affect performance if not managed properly.","Complexity in ensuring configuration consistency across instances.","builder identity is not verified yet","no observed match outcomes yet"],"rank_breakdown":{"adoption":0.05,"quality":0.2,"ecosystem":0.48999999999999994,"match_graph":0.25,"freshness":0.5,"weights":{"adoption":0.25,"quality":0.25,"ecosystem":0.15,"match_graph":0.23,"freshness":0.12}},"observed_outcomes":{"matches":0,"success_rate":0,"avg_confidence":0,"top_intents":[],"last_matched_at":null},"maintenance":{"status":"active","updated_at":"2026-05-24T12:16:28.138Z","last_scraped_at":"2026-05-03T15:19:20.349Z","last_commit":null},"community":{"stars":null,"forks":null,"weekly_downloads":null,"model_downloads":null,"model_likes":null}},"distribution":{"claim_url":"https://unfragile.ai/submit?claim=rockerritesh-fastmcp-quickstart-20251014-0l8v","compare_url":"https://unfragile.ai/compare?artifact=rockerritesh-fastmcp-quickstart-20251014-0l8v"}},"signature":"tjtNKN8Hyn4app77tTE2joP5YBNdsvOZSLz2tpsk+x/fkzpkKPtFg1HxYbuV7Ugzvm/52g1iRuJT9ZHkuFNLBA==","signedAt":"2026-06-22T17:31:00.196Z","signedBy":"unfragile.ai","version":1},"_links":{"self":"https://unfragile.ai/api/v1/passport/rockerritesh-fastmcp-quickstart-20251014-0l8v","artifact":"https://unfragile.ai/rockerritesh-fastmcp-quickstart-20251014-0l8v","verify":"https://unfragile.ai/api/v1/verify?slug=rockerritesh-fastmcp-quickstart-20251014-0l8v","publicKey":"https://unfragile.ai/api/v1/trust-passport-public-key","spec":"https://unfragile.ai/trust","schema":"https://unfragile.ai/schema.json","docs":"https://unfragile.ai/docs"}}